Airman's Roll Call highlights ABU updates Published Nov. 28, 2007 SAN ANTONIO (AFPN) -- This week's Airman's Roll Call focuses on the airman battle uniform and meeting the needs of today's readily deployable Airmen. While the ABU becomes mandatory in November 2011, Airmen who deploy, as well as those in basic military training are being issued the new uniform now. As ABU supplies increase, Army and Air Force Exchange Service distribution of the uniform will increase to reach more locations across the Air Force. Airman's Roll Call is designed for supervisors at all levels to help keep Airmen informed on current issues, clear up confusion, dispel rumors and provide additional face-to-face communication.
